Profile
Marloo was built in the USA as a contender for the Admiral's Cup. Previously owned by his brother, ex-Commodore George Girdis acquired the yacht two years ago. Since then, she has been a consistent performer in all the CYCA races and was second in Division 1 in last year's Hobart Race.
